Deeps Posted February 14, 2008 Report Share Posted February 14, 2008 I enjoyed this show.I have been a Lyle Lovett fan for a while so seeing him was a real treat. Great voice and nice guitar work.I did not really know any Hiatt and ended up enjoying a lot of it. Hiatt's guitar playing on some of Lyle's tunes I could have done without though, he's a little amateur when it came to soloing, and not really listening.Also Lyle's guitar was seriously too loud the entire set...don't know how a sound guy misses that.The relaxed and witty conversation between tunes was great. Prodding Hiatt on why he had smashed a couple of guitars in the past and felt the need to write a tune about it Lyle Lovett remarked that Hiatt's Catholic upbringing was likely a factor (in confessional sort of light) and that it was good to see that they were making some progress on the stage tonight. rwe333 Posted February 14, 2008 Report Share Posted February 14, 2008 I had a great time at the Ottawa show. Different yet complimentary writing/playing/singing/on-stage styles. Lyle composes compelling material rather devoid of cliches/conventions (yet still familiar), while Hiatt more embraces the cliches/conventions while slyly subverting them - if that makes any sense...
